British military transport World War II - книга о британских автомобилях на военной службе в годы второй мировой войны.В книге приведены данные об автотранспорте английской армии - легковых автомобилях , средних и тяжелых грузовиках.
По каждой машине кроме описания и характеристик имеются цветной профиль , схема и фотографии. Выпуском армейских автомобилей в Англии занималось несколько производителей - Austin , Humber , Guy , Standard , Ford , Bedford , AEC , Morris , Leyland и некоторые другие. Они выпускали грузовики грузоподъемностью от 3 до 10 тонн с одним или двумя задними ведущими мостами или полноприводные , а также легкие грузовые автомобили повышенной проходимости.
